T-BAR™ Aluminum Technology

A core differentiator for API is its vacuum-brazed aluminum T-BAR™ technology, designed to replace traditional copper-tube/aluminum-fin coils.

Advantages of T-BAR™:

  • All-aluminum construction eliminates copper price volatility

  • Up to 50% less fluid volume required compared to copper tube coils

  • Higher heat transfer efficiency in a smaller footprint

  • Lighter weight (both dry and wet)

  • Same performance at warmer chilled water temperatures (3–5°F higher), reducing chiller load

  • Fan power savings of 20–60%, depending on configuration

The result: higher efficiency, lower costs, and extended equipment life.

Expanded Cooling Capabilities

API Heat Transfer offers a broad range of cooling technologies to support data centers worldwide:

  • Bar & Plate Aluminum Coolers – Compact, flexible, multi-circuit brazed designs with high- and low-pressure options

  • Aluminum CAB T-BAR™ Coolers – Optimized for air-to-liquid applications, corrosion-resistant, and capable of 600+ PSIG

  • Micro-Channel Condensers – High-efficiency cores with customizable fin profiles and large-format construction

  • Shell & Tube Oil Coolers – Available in steel, copper, CuNi, brass, and stainless steel with easy modifications

  • Brazed Plate & Plate-and-Frame Heat Exchangers – Stainless steel, copper-brazed or gasketed designs for compact, high-performance cooling

  • Copper Tube/Aluminum Fin Oil Coolers – Customizable, multi-pass options for specific cooling needs
